Bilingual HR Recruiter

Caring for People Services
Omaha, NE Full Time

Job Description

Essential Functions include: attending career/job fairs, establish and maintain regular communication with recruiting contacts, create/update recruiting brochures and materials, create and maintain internet job postings, conduct interviews for Caregiver Positions, process and review background checks and other pre-employment paperwork, data entry into Clear Care, schedule trainings and orientations, assemble / disassemble personnel files, filing, obtaining supplies, coordinating direct mailings, and working on special projects. Deals with staff at all levels of the organization. Independent judgment is required to plan, prioritize and organize diversified workload. May recommend changes in office practices or procedures for efficiency.

Role and Responsibilities

Manages full life-cycle recruitment process for all assigned positions. This process includes:

·         Ensuring all approved requisitions are posted in the ATS and other appropriate job boards

 • Source qualified talent through a variety of outreach methods

• Review and screen applications

• Move qualified candidates through the recruitment process

• Advise and consult with hiring managers on hiring decisions

• Onboarding of new hires to ensure paperwork and requirements have been met prior to start date  

·         Develops and executes outreach strategies to build talent pipelines for assigned positions.

• Source active and passive candidates through a variety of methods, including social media, contact lists, networking, community partnerships, career fairs, on-site career events, military outreach, etc.

• Establish strategic relationships with local and regional community partners to promote the organizations employment brand and generate referrals

• Work closely with high schools, colleges and universities to generate talent pipelines and establish our organization as an employer of choice among the student community

• Research and adopt innovative tools and approaches to sourcing efforts designed to attract and retain a diverse workforce

·         Consult and advise hiring managers throughout all aspects of the hiring process, to include strategic workforce planning, EEOC compliance, sourcing, interview skills, Human Resources policies and procedures, etc.

·         Regular attendance at work is an essential function of the job.

Qualifications and Education Requirements

·                    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university in Human Resources, Business Administration, Education or a related field or equivalent combination of education and experience

·                    1-2 years experience recruiting preferred

 

Preferred Skills

·         Knowledge of applicable federal and state employment laws

·         Effective interpersonal, verbal and written communication skills are necessary to interact with all internal and external customers

·         Experience with ATS

·         Ability to multi-task

·         Attention to detail

·         Ability to maintain confidential information

·         Flexibility to work varied hours as needed to meet business needs

Additional Notes

This is a full time, 40hrs/week position with typical business hours (8a-5p). Some evenings and weekends may be needed.


Salary : $45,000 - $55,000
